K-State Orchestra Program

The Kansas State University Orchestra program is a vibrant community of musicians representing many major fields of study including music performance, music education, engineering, architecture, computer programming, business, foreign language, and many more. All musicians are welcome!

Under the direction of Dr. Rachel Dirks, the orchestras perform exciting and engaging concerts in McCain Auditorium and throughout the Manhattan community featuring a wide array of literature from contemporary works to classical favorites. K-State Students - Orchestra Opportunities in Spring 2026!

The K-State Orchestra Division offers three ensembles in the spring, don't miss the opportunity to join our team this school year!

* Symphony Orchestra - Spring semester auditions for this professional level ensemble are now open. Contact us via email to request an audition time: orchestra@ksu.edu

* Wildcatz String Orchestra - This non-auditioned string orchestra that meets Wednesday evenings and focuses on community engagement for each of its performances. Join us this spring as we feature fiddle styles and works from famous movies!

* University Orchestra - A fun lab orchestra for students wishing to expand their knowledge of beginning string study. Taught by undergraduate music education majors, this collaborative class meets once each week on Friday afternoons.
